yolov5 PAN改进
时间: 2023-10-04 17:03:54 浏览: 74
对于YOLOv5 PAN的改进,我可以提供一些信息。YOLOv5 PAN(Path Aggregation Network)是YOLOv5的一个改进版本,它通过引入PANet模块来提升检测性能。
PANet模块主要解决了YOLOv5中存在的两个问题:大尺度物体检测不准确和小尺度物体检测不准确。该模块通过在主干网络中添加特征金字塔结构,以获得不同尺度的特征图,并通过特征融合和上采样操作来提高检测精度。
具体来说,PANet模块由两个子模块组成:特征自上而下的路径和跨阶段特征融合。路径自上而下的子模块用于从高分辨率特征图到低分辨率特征图的信息传递,以便捕捉大尺度物体的上下文信息。跨阶段特征融合子模块则用于将不同阶段的特征图融合在一起,以提高小尺度物体的检测能力。
通过引入PANet模块,YOLOv5 PAN在目标检测任务上取得了较好的性能。它在保持高速度和轻量级设计的同时,提升了检测精度和鲁棒性。
希望这些信息能对你有所帮助!如果你有更多关于YOLOv5 PAN的问题,请随时提问。
相关问题
yolov5 fpn pan
YOLOv5采用了FPN PAN结构来进行目标检测。FPN(Panoptic Feature Pyramid Networks)结构是一种自上而下并且横向连接的特征金字塔结构,用于解决多尺度问题。它可以将来自不同尺度的特征图进行连接,将高层特征和低层特征进行融合,从而提高网络的特征融合能力。
PAN(Path Aggregation Network)结构是在FPN基础上进行改进的。它主要用于聚合来自不同骨干层的不同检测层的参数。然而,PAN结构的输入全部是由FPN结构处理的特征信息,这会导致原始特征信息的一部分丢失。缺乏参与学习的原始信息可能会导致训练学习的偏差,从而影响检测的准确性。
yoloV5改进FPN
YOLOv5模型的改进FPN部分是基于FPN PAN结构的。FPN是一种用于解决多尺度问题的结构,它通过自上而下并且横向连接的方式,将不同尺度的特征图进行融合。而PAN结构则是对来自不同骨干层的不同检测层进行参数聚合。这种组合有效提高了网络的特征融合能力。然而,这种结构也存在一个问题,即PAN结构的输入全部是FPN结构处理的特征信息,而骨干特征提取网络部分的原始特征信息存在一部分丢失。这可能导致训练学习的偏差,影响检测的准确性。因此,对于YOLOv5的改进FPN部分,可以考虑引入一些方法来保留原始特征信息,以提高检测的准确性。[2]
相关推荐
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)